This might have been the single best sushi experience I have had in Montreal. The lunch combo I ordered came with miso soup, small salad, tempura, sashimi, nigiri, hoso & futo Maki's, green tea & ice cream. The miso soup was cloudly, perfectly hot & flavorful. The tempura included shrimp, zucchini, eggplant & sweet potato all expertly fried, light & had no greasiness to them at all. The sashimi was a good variety of tuna, salmon & snapper. All of which were fresh & clean tasting. The nigiri were very well prepared with perfectly seasoned rice & wasabi used in the perfect proportion. Rolls were varied & balanced with different textures & flavors. The meal was finished off with hot tea & green tea ice cream. The service was attentive but not overbearing. The meal was paced very well by the waiter & it was nice to feel so taken care of. Including a diet coke, all this was had for the incredible price of $34.49 including taxes. For the quality of the food & the experience, I cannot recommend Sakura enough.
